7 U.S.C. § 1738g : US Code - Section 1738G: Enterprise for the Americas environmental funds

(a) Establishment
An eligible country shall, under the terms of an environmental
framework agreement entered into under section 1738f of this title,
establish an Environmental Fund to receive payments in local
currency pursuant to section 1738f(b)(1) of this title.
(b) Investment
Amounts deposited into an Environmental Fund shall be invested
until disbursed. Notwithstanding any other provision of law, any
return on such investment may be retained by the Environmental Fund
and need not be deposited to the account of the Commodity Credit
Corporation and may be retained without further appropriation by
Congress.
